Welcome to the Devigon Tech API guide, your friendly introduction to harnessing the power of Devigon’s application programming interfaces. Whether you are a complete novice or have some experience, understanding what an API is and how it functions is crucial. This article will help you get started with using Devigon APIs effectively. We’ll cover key topics such as how to navigate the Devigon API documentation, explore advanced features, and provide troubleshooting tips to enhance your experience. By the end of this guide, you will feel confident in your ability to utilize Devigon’s powerful tools, unlocking new possibilities for your projects. So, let’s dive in and embark on your journey with Devigon Tech APIs, ensuring you have all the resources you need for success!
Understanding the Devigon Tech API Guide
What is an API?
An API, or Application Programming Interface, is a set of rules and protocols that allows different software applications to communicate with each other. It essentially serves as a bridge, enabling developers to access certain features or data from a service without needing to understand its internal workings. APIs are crucial in modern technology, powering everything from mobile apps to web services by allowing them to interact seamlessly with different systems.
In the context of the Devigon Tech API guide, understanding what an API is helps you appreciate how Devigon’s offerings can be leveraged to enhance your applications. For example, if you are building a mobile app that requires real-time weather updates, using an API from a weather service allows you to fetch that data efficiently without having to build it from scratch.
Why Use Devigon APIs?
Using Devigon APIs provides significant advantages for developers looking to integrate advanced functionalities into their applications. One of the key benefits is the extensive documentation available through Devigon API documentation, which guides users through setup and implementation. This makes it easier for beginners to get started and reduces the time needed to troubleshoot issues.
Moreover, Devigon APIs support various use cases, such as data analysis, e-commerce solutions, and real-time communication applications. By utilizing these APIs, developers can focus on their core functionalities while offloading complex processes to Devigon. This not only speeds up development but also enhances performance and reliability.
the Devigon Tech API guide serves as an essential resource for understanding how to effectively use these APIs, providing insights into their unique advantages and potential applications in your projects.
Getting Started with Devigon Tech APIs
Setting Up Your Environment for the Devigon Tech API Guide
Before diving into using Devigon APIs, you need to set up your development environment. This process typically involves a few key steps:
- Choose Your Programming Language: Devigon APIs support multiple programming languages. Decide whether you want to use Python, JavaScript, or another language that suits your project.
- Install Required Software: Based on your chosen language, you might need specific libraries or frameworks. For example, if you opt for Python, ensure you have Python installed along with a package manager like pip.
- Set Up Your IDE: Choose an Integrated Development Environment (IDE) like Visual Studio Code, PyCharm, or any text editor that supports your language of choice. Make sure to configure it for API development.
- Obtain API Keys: Sign up for Devigon’s services to receive your API keys. These keys are necessary for authenticating your requests. Refer to the Devigon API documentation for instructions.
- Test Your Setup: Before diving deeper, run a simple test to ensure everything works. You can start with making a basic API call to verify your environment is configured correctly.
Accessing Devigon API Documentation
Understanding the Devigon API documentation is crucial for effectively using Devigon APIs. This documentation provides comprehensive guides, examples, and references that can help you navigate the APIs with ease. Key sections to focus on include:
- Getting Started: This section covers the initial steps for setting up and making your first API request.
- Authentication: Learn how to securely authenticate your API requests using the keys you obtained earlier.
- Endpoints: Familiarize yourself with various endpoints available in the Devigon API, detailing their functionalities.
- Error Handling: Understand common errors and how to troubleshoot them effectively.
Utilizing these resources will help you gain confidence in using Devigon APIs as you progress through the Devigon Tech API guide. Make sure to bookmark the documentation for easy access as you develop your applications.
Using Devigon APIs Effectively
Basic API Requests in the Devigon Tech API Guide
Making API requests with Devigon APIs is straightforward once you understand the basics. An API request typically involves specifying the endpoint, method (GET, POST, etc.), and any necessary parameters or headers. For instance, if you want to retrieve user data, a typical GET request might look like this:
GET https://api.devigon.com/users
In this example, replace the URL with the appropriate endpoint from the Devigon API documentation. Always check the documentation for available endpoints and required parameters to ensure your requests are valid. Best practices include:
- Using HTTPS to secure your requests.
- Implementing proper error handling to anticipate common issues.
- Rate limiting to avoid overwhelming the server.
Handling Responses in the Devigon Tech API Guide
Once you make a request, it’s crucial to handle the API responses correctly. Typically, a successful response will return a status code of 200, along with a JSON object containing the requested data. Here’s a simple way to process a response:
if(response.status === 200) {
const data = await response.json();
console.log(data);
}
However, be prepared for errors as well. You might encounter common issues like:
- 400 Bad Request: This indicates that your request was malformed.
- 401 Unauthorized: Your API key might be invalid or missing.
- 404 Not Found: The requested resource does not exist.
Understanding how to interpret these responses is vital for using Devigon APIs effectively. Refer to the Devigon API documentation for more details on response formats and error codes.
Advanced Features of Devigon APIs
Understanding the advanced features of the Devigon APIs can significantly enhance your experience when using them. This section of the Devigon Tech API guide will delve into essential topics like authentication methods and rate limiting, which are pivotal for efficient API usage.
Authentication Methods in the Devigon Tech API Guide
When using Devigon APIs, one of the first hurdles you will encounter is authentication. The Devigon API offers several methods to ensure secure access:
- API Keys: This is a straightforward method where a unique key is generated for your application. You’ll include this key in the headers of your requests.
- OAuth: A more secure approach, OAuth allows users to authorize applications without sharing their passwords. This method is particularly useful when dealing with sensitive user data.
To implement these methods effectively, consult the Devigon API documentation, which provides detailed instructions on obtaining and using API keys and OAuth tokens.
Rate Limiting and Best Practices
Rate limiting is a crucial aspect of using APIs responsibly. It ensures that no single user overwhelms the system with requests, maintaining overall performance. Devigon APIs impose limits on the number of requests you can make in a specific timeframe. Here are some best practices to optimize your API usage:
- Monitor Your Usage: Keep track of how many requests your application makes. Use analytics to identify patterns and optimize accordingly.
- Implement Caching: Cache responses whenever possible to reduce the number of requests made to the API.
- Handle Errors Gracefully: Always check the response for any error messages related to rate limiting and implement retry logic as necessary.
By following these best practices, you can enhance the performance of your application while ensuring compliance with the API’s rate limits. For a comprehensive understanding, refer to the rate limiting guidelines in the Devigon API documentation.
Troubleshooting and Resources in the Devigon Tech API Guide
Common Issues
When working with Devigon APIs, users may encounter several common issues that can impede development. Understanding these challenges and how to resolve them will enhance your experience and efficiency.
- Authentication Failures: Many users struggle with authentication when first using the APIs. Ensure you follow the Devigon API documentation closely, especially verifying your API key and secret.
- Rate Limiting: Exceeding the allowed number of requests can lead to temporary blocks. Regularly check your usage and consider implementing a back-off strategy if you hit the limits.
- Data Format Issues: If your API requests are not returning expected results, double-check the data format and parameters being sent. Refer to the documentation for correct formatting guidelines.
- Network Errors: Connectivity issues can arise due to network configurations. Ensure that your network allows requests to the Devigon API endpoints.
For deeper insights into troubleshooting, refer back to this troubleshooting guide from Devigon.
Community and Support Resources
For users seeking additional help while navigating the Devigon Tech API guide, numerous resources are available:
- Devigon Community Forum: Join the discussion at the Devigon Community Forum, where many developers share their experiences and solutions.
- Stack Overflow: Search for or ask questions tagged with #devigon to connect with a wider developer community.
- Official Support: For urgent issues, don’t hesitate to contact Devigon’s official support. They can provide tailored assistance for your API needs.
Utilizing these resources effectively can make a significant difference in your experience while using Devigon APIs. As you explore the vast potential of these tools, remember that the community and support resources are just a click away to help you succeed.
Conclusion: Your Journey with Devigon Tech APIs
The Devigon Tech API guide has equipped you with essential knowledge about what APIs are, how to leverage them, and specifically how to navigate the capabilities of Devigon’s offerings. By now, you should have a clear understanding of the fundamental concepts, including how to start using Devigon APIs effectively in your projects. This guide has introduced you to the various components of the Devigon API documentation, ensuring you know where to find the resources needed for your development journey.
Next Steps with the Devigon Tech API Guide
As you move forward, consider experimenting with the API endpoints discussed in this guide. Building a small project or integrating Devigon APIs into an existing application can solidify your understanding and boost your confidence. Don’t forget to explore the community forums and support resources for additional assistance, as collaboration can enhance your learning experience. Devigon Tech APIs Tutorial: A Beginner’s Guide
Further Learning Resources
To deepen your expertise, look for resources that focus on advanced API concepts, such as authentication techniques, rate limiting, and error handling. Books like API Design Patterns can provide valuable insights. Additionally, online platforms like Codecademy or Udemy offer courses on API development and integration. Engaging with these materials will further prepare you for real-world application of the Devigon Tech API guide.
Your journey with APIs is just beginning, and with the knowledge gained from this guide, you’re well on your way to becoming proficient in using Devigon’s powerful tools. Embrace the learning process, stay curious, and don’t hesitate to reach out for help as you explore the vast world of APIs.
By now, you should have a solid understanding of what an API is and how to get started with using Devigon APIs. This Devigon Tech API guide has covered the essentials, from basic definitions to practical applications. Whether you are a novice or looking to enhance your skills, the insights gained here will empower you to make the most of the Devigon API documentation.
As you dive into your projects, remember to refer back to the Devigon API documentation for detailed information and examples. This resource will be invaluable as you navigate through the various features and capabilities offered by Devigon. So, why wait? Start experimenting with the APIs today and unlock the full potential of your applications!
“`html
What is an API and how does it work?
An API, or Application Programming Interface, is a set of rules that allows different software programs to communicate with each other. It defines the methods and data formats that applications can use to request and exchange information. APIs enable developers to integrate different services and functionalities into their applications, streamlining processes and enhancing user experiences.
How can I start using Devigon APIs?
To start using Devigon APIs, you first need to create an account on the Devigon platform. After that, familiarize yourself with the Devigon Tech API guide, which provides step-by-step instructions on setting up your API keys and making requests. Additionally, you can explore sample projects and community resources to gain practical experience.
Where can I find Devigon API documentation?
You can find the complete Devigon API documentation on the official Devigon website. The documentation covers all available endpoints, request methods, response formats, and examples. This resource is essential for understanding how to effectively interact with the APIs and to ensure you are using them correctly in your projects.
What are the best practices for using APIs?
Best practices for using APIs include understanding the API limits and rules outlined in the documentation, handling errors gracefully, and keeping your API keys secure. It’s also important to optimize your requests to minimize latency and avoid unnecessary data retrieval. Monitoring API usage and performance can help you improve your integration over time.
How do I troubleshoot issues with Devigon APIs?
To troubleshoot issues with Devigon APIs, start by checking the API documentation for common error codes and their meanings. Ensure that your API requests are correctly formatted and that you are using valid authentication credentials. Using tools like Postman can help you test API calls in isolation. If problems persist, consider reaching out to Devigon support or community forums for assistance.
What are the common authentication methods for APIs?
Common authentication methods for APIs include API keys, OAuth tokens, and Basic Authentication. API keys are simple to implement and widely used for straightforward applications. OAuth provides a more secure, token-based authentication and is commonly used for third-party integrations. Basic Authentication involves sending a username and password with each request, but it is less secure and generally discouraged for sensitive applications.
“`